Gary Rhodes specializes in the traditional British dishes that have fallen from favour because of their humble ingredients, or have been overshadowed by the razzmatazz of nouvelle cuisine. In the book he presents over 100 recipes, many of them updated versions of classic dishes such as braised oxtail, Lancashire hotpot, and boiled bacon with pearl barley and lentils. Vegetarian dishes are also included.

Through the dynamic interplay between memory and imagination, Stephen J. Groak explores his colorful childhood in 1970s West Auckland, New Zealand, in a collection of twenty-seven stand-alone short stories. With Nigel Sorenson as an alter ego, Groak experiments with POV in a hodgepodge of voices and tales that gel like the English-style breakfast bubble and squeak—a meal traditionally made on a Sunday morning from the leftovers of the previous evening's roast dinner. From childhood loss, terrifying visits to the primary school murder house, and Huckleberry Finn–type adventures with sister-mate Helen to discoveries of American fast food, the Beatles’ Sgt. Pepper's Lonely Hearts Club Band, and women, Bubble ’n’ Squeak: A Collection of Short Stories offers teenage and adult readers a poignant and humorous portrait of a Kiwi country boy’s coming-of-age Down Under.
